Crown College

https://www.crown.edu/

Crown College offers fee-based Professional Development Courses for which students receive a certificate upon completion. Passing these courses with an 80% or higher qualifies you to receive college credit if you subsequently enroll in a degree program at Crown College. Some of the courses may be started on-demand, while others run for 7 weeks with a scheduled start date.

Accreditation, Licensing, Consecration & Ordination

https://www.ncdcma.org/licensing-ordination

Accreditation is the act of being officially recognized by The Christian and Missionary Alliance as qualified to serve in Alliance ministry.

Licensing comes when a man or a woman is appointed by the district superintendent to serve in clergy-type ministries and provide shepherding and leadership to the church.

The Consecrated & Ordained License is issued to persons who have fully met all the requirements for licensing and ordination within The Christian and Missionary Alliance.

SDI - Strength Deployment Inventory

https://www.ncdcma.org/assessment

SDI is an assessment of human motives and strengths. This assessment offers four views of a person: a Motivational Value System, a Conflict Sequence, a Strengths Portrait, and an Overdone Strengths Portrait.
